One way to begin to believe things is
through affirmations. This is a type of visualization you can use to get your
brain to believe something is true. This can really work.
Have you ever heard the saying “Tell
someone they are stupid often enough and soon they will believe it”? It’s very
true. If the brain hears the same thing over and over, pretty soon it begins to
accept that statement as fact. This is even truer if the statement comes
directly from you!
Start a list of affirmations. This will be
a list of things you want to have happen in your life. You will say these
affirmations to yourself at least
once each day for as long as it takes to start believing them. Many people find
it helpful to say them into a mirror, as it seems to make it easier to absorb
them.
Here are some examples:
·
“I am smart, capable, and
strong. I can do anything.”
·
“I am worthy of a promotion. I am
a hard worker, and I do a great job.”
·
“I will sell a car today. I
will go to work, use all of my best sales techniques, and I will close at least
one sale!”
Make your list and say it whenever you can.
Say it out loud. It works much better when you do it aloud. If possible, say
these again whenever you’re faced with a situation that makes you feel stressed
out or you feel a lack of confidence.
This is sometimes called “psyching yourself
up”. You have probably seen people do this on television, in movies, or even in
real life. Have you ever seen someone quietly repeating something like, “I can
do this. I can do this. I can do this.”
That is a type of affirmation. People do it
because it works! By using affirmations, you can turn negative situations and
feelings into positive ones. You can give yourself more confidence, strength,
and the ability to get through any situation.
